We loved Chodang Village so much that we ended up going two weekends in a row! The first time was Saturday around 4:20 PM, then again the following Sunday at 3 PM—and both times it wasn’t busy at all. We got seated right away, staff were super friendly, and service was lightning-fast and efficient.

We went with the AYCE BBQ Option B “Deluxe,” which includes everything from A + B for $36.99 per person. Totally worth it—the selection is huge (various cuts of pork and beef, plus even octopus). But honestly, the real standout is the banchan (sides). Portions are generous—stuff that would cost extra at most places comes included here! Our favorites: the steamed egg, cheesy sweet corn, kimchi soup, and especially the fried dumplings. (Pro tip: toss those dumplings on the grill in a little meat grease to crisp them up…🔥🤤 thank me later!)

All I can say is—when I’m too lazy to make KBBQ at home and craving endless side dishes, this is where I’ll be. 🙌🏻

Went to Chodang KBBQ recently, and overall, it was a decent experience—but a few things fell a bit short for me.

The meat quality was okay, with some cuts more flavorful than others. A couple pieces were a bit chewy, but the marinated options definitely stood out more than the plain ones. The banchan was good, though I wish the selection was a little more varied and consistently fresh.

Service was friendly, but there were some slow moments—especially when waiting for grill changes and refills. The place has a lively vibe, but it felt a little rushed at times, like they were trying to turn tables quickly.

That said, it’s still a solid spot if you’re in the mood for casual KBBQ with friends and want a straightforward grill-your-own experience.
